Trump Administration Is 'Striking Innocents' Like Putin
Share and Follow

During Friday’s broadcast of “Ceasefire” on C-SPAN, Representative Ro Khanna (D-CA) criticized the Trump administration, likening its actions to those of Russian President Vladimir Putin, by “targeting innocents in the Caribbean.”

Host Dasha Burns addressed the situation, stating, “We’re focusing on Venezuela, where these recent strikes are part of a larger strategy. This week, the president hinted at the possibility of land strikes in Venezuela, which could happen soon. There’s an ongoing tension between the executive and legislative branches about who decides on tariffs and issues of war and peace. Congressman Khanna, how much is Congress being excluded from this discussion concerning Venezuela?”

Khanna responded, “We shouldn’t engage in a war for regime change. The American people elected Trump because he promised to avoid regime change and endless wars.”

He further commented, “Regarding the Secretary of Defense position, I would endorse Representative Bacon for the role.”

Khanna elaborated, “Representative Bacon respects the law and understands the repercussions of attacking innocents in the Caribbean. Such actions might embolden leaders like Xi Jinping or Putin, suggesting that legal norms and rules of war are irrelevant. America operates differently; we adhere to the rules. This isn’t how America conducts itself. We are distinct in our commitment to the Constitution and the rule of law.”
